1: How to make fried taro

1: Ingredients: taro, eggs. Method: 1. Peel the taro, cut it into strips, and steam it for 30 minutes; 2. Let the steamed taro strips cool, coat them with egg liquid (you can add some condensed milk to the egg liquid) and bread crumbs; 3. Fry in hot oil until golden brown; 4. Remove from the pan and sprinkle with a little sugar.
